Output 81bbec9e759be1bbdc5cf272124236e911b606da1eb0ed50abf1cd01e351c932:89

value
30269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a35d7aeca12c2b8bbf6addc261c114379f9984 OP_EQUAL
address
3MSVanjC6o1pK49pH39CAmBA7E2p6KrDiW
transaction
81bbec9e759be1bbdc5cf272124236e911b606da1eb0ed50abf1cd01e351c932
spent
true